Suicide bomber kills at least 83 in Pakistan mosque

At least 83 people have been killed and 57 injured after a suicide bomber struck a mosque in Pakistan.

The bomber detonated his suicide vest as a large number of worshippers, including police, army and bomb disposal squad personnel, were praying inside.

Local police officer Zafar Khan said the impact of the explosion caused the roof of the mosque to cave in, injuring dozens.

Officials initially said at least 59 people were killed. A hospital spokesperson later confirmed the death toll had risen to 83.

The bombing happened in Peshawar, the capital of the Khyber Pakhtunkhwa province bordering Afghanistan, local police said.

The Tehreek-e-Taliban Pakistan (TTP), known as the Pakistani Taliban, claimed responsibility for the suicide attack, saying it was part of a revenge attack for TTP commander Umar Khalid Khurasani, who was killed in Afghanistan in August last year.
